Output ddc37b758a72cab316ebd7a716cc90fdce0886f8c69ce325dda83e5937e53db6:1

value
15121611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e06a02cc4dacc5d3e75d5b307c8cfecf71c02b OP_EQUAL
address
32VxAeHwHDGph1N5qviqpfzp2cixoVE6PY
transaction
ddc37b758a72cab316ebd7a716cc90fdce0886f8c69ce325dda83e5937e53db6
spent
true